Court must approve punishment for debtor – 2025/11/09 – Opinion

deercreekfoundation November 10, 2025
1751067644685f2bfcf3f06_1751067644_3x2_rt.jpg

In a country where tax evasion drains billions of dollars from public coffers, facilitates the infiltration of organized crime into legal activities and undermines the functioning of free competition, it is positive that the House of Commons is close to voting on complementary Bill 125/2022.

This diploma, approved by the Senate, established the Taxpayer Defense Act, which sets out the rights and obligations of taxpayers and tax authorities, and brought about another fundamental advance: the classification of so-called perpetual debtors.

This refers to taxpayers (individuals or legal entities) with large defaults (tax debts of at least R$ 15 million and more than 100% of known assets), repeated (at least four consecutive periods or six alternating periods within a 12-month period) and unjustified.

The project strengthens penalties for such cases, including disqualification from registration, refusal to participate in tenders, exclusion of benefits, and revocation of criminal dismissals for late payments.

The focus is on the systematic malice of people and companies who do not pay taxes and hide assets. Its purpose is not to classify those who occasionally default on their obligations, but rather to classify professional tax evaders who organize their business around fraud.

The infiltration of these participants into legitimate economic structures often creates a bridge to organized crime. In the consolidation stage, gangs launder illicit capital through shell companies that evade taxes in order to compete in the formal market.

This practice distorts the functioning of the market. Reputable companies close their doors in the face of predatory pricing from persistent debtors. This phenomenon is already well recognized in the fuel sector, but it also pervades other activities.

According to estimates, only 1,200 legal entities have debts of more than R$200 billion that are sustained by individuals. The central problem is that they can easily change their corporate structure and commit tax evasion again in the new CNPJ, leaving behind debts.

Fundação Getulio Vargas plans up to 30 billion reais a year in recoverable tax debt, which is also the primary source of funding to shore up the deficit budget without raising taxes.

Finally, the educational aspect of this project stands out. Ordinary debtors with legitimate problems can get their rights strengthened, including broader protection, transparency, and compensation for tax mistakes.

Programs like Confia and Sintonia offer incentives to good payers, such as reduced fines, deadline extensions, and preferred channels. It is right that distressed honest taxpayers have a clear legal path to voluntarily regain compliance.

Therefore, it is fair to approve stricter rules for persistent debtors. It is also a financial weapon against organized crime and its legal consequences, as it protects the formal economy.
